Output 43c90e9a189e6acc032613d66d72056a64611eb3126337b1a1c278e8f028a84c:1

value
1966531032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 512b618f81d06bea3f3a68a16cc4bcaae47e0794 OP_EQUAL
address
396CdFeitG2JDFy7uKD24HYsbu1qZPfLf8
transaction
43c90e9a189e6acc032613d66d72056a64611eb3126337b1a1c278e8f028a84c
spent
true